Denise Richards has had enough. The 54-year-old actress and former Bond girl is taking legal action to evict her estranged husband, Aaron Phypers, and his family from the Calabasas home they’ve been occupying for years. The move comes after Denise nearly violated her restraining order during an unannounced visit to the property earlier this month.
In her court filing, Denise Richards requested that the judge grant her an eight-hour window to clear out her belongings, her late mother’s keepsakes, and most importantly, her dogs. She claims she originally left items behind under the impression that Aaron’s family would be moving back to Canada. That never happened. Instead, the house has reportedly fallen into disrepair. Denise says she fears her things and her pets aren’t safe.

Her concern isn’t totally unfounded. Aaron recently made the decision to euthanize one of their dogs due to cancer. This is something Denise cited as fueling her urgency to act. To make matters worse, Aaron has been unemployed for some time. He has been sharing the property with his elderly parents and brother.

What was supposed to be a temporary family stay has stretched into over three years, according to Daily Mail reports. Meanwhile, Denise has been forced to bounce around Calabasas rentals, stacking up three separate townhouses to accommodate herself, her daughters, and even her work needs.

Needless to say, the landlord has been chasing unpaid rent. They have already warned that eviction proceedings will move forward by late August. Denise is simply trying to get ahead of the mess before it spirals further.
Things between Denise and Aaron have unraveled quickly. He filed for divorce in July, seeking a jaw-dropping $105,000 a month in spousal support, despite having “no income.” Denise Richards, on the other hand, is asking him to cover her legal costs. She also requests he attend a year-long intervention program and take responsibility for expenses tied to the alleged abuse claims she’s made against him.

The restraining order battle continues as well, with another hearing scheduled for early September. Aaron has denied Denise’s allegations, leaving the court to sort through the mud-slinging.
